Your credit report includes:

· A list of debts, such as credit cards and car loans; and a history of how you have paid them

· Any bills that have been referred to a collection agency. This can include items like phone and medical bills.

· Public record information, such as tax liens or bankruptcies, even if these happened several years ago.

· The number of inquiries made about your creditworthiness.  (An inquiry is made when you request credit.) Many times your report will also show if you were given credit based on the inquiry.

· Understand that you will not see your credit rating on your credit report.
